Today is Mother’s Day, and Rev. Daniel reminded us some teachings in the Bible regarding our fathers and mothers.
“May your father and mother rejoice; may she who gave you birth be joyful!” (Proverbs 23:25)
“Children, obey your parents in the Lord, for this is right. “Honor your father and mother”—which is the first commandment with a promise— “so that it may go well with you and that you may enjoy long life on the earth.”” (Ephesians 6:1-3)
“The fear of the Lord is the beginning of knowledge, but fools despise wisdom and instruction. Listen, my son, to your father’s instruction and do not forsake your mother’s teaching.They are a garland to grace your head and a chain to adorn your neck.” (Proverbs 1:7-9)
“Listen to your father, who gave you life, and do not despise your mother when she is old.” (Proverbs 23:22)
Everyone in this world has a mother and being a mother is a 365-day job, where no one can replace her position. Rev. Daniel reminded us that when a mother grows old, she might still treat us as children and continue to remind us things over and over, but never despise her, as her intention is out of love. Mothers try to use her life experience to teach us, and we must recognize her love and her hard work and listen to her teaching. Mothers love their children so much, even are willing to sacrifice her everything for their own good. No matter what you said or did that upset your mother, she will still love you. Let us never have any distance between us and our mothers.
